Facebook Finds You a Job

Spending hours on Facebook when you should be doing something more productive — like looking for a job? Well, Eric Barker has found a way to make your social networking time guilt-free: Make Facebook find your next job.

According to a blog on Arbita, a Minneapolis-based Internet recruiter, Barker is using Facebook to try to get a job at Microsoft. Barker's gone one better than many job seekers who might be posting status updates about their unemployment or sending personal messages to friends. Barker created an ad with the headline "I Want To Be At Microsoft" to appear on the pages of Facebook users who have connections to the software giant.
